Output 5bba8d4b9289f64db3ac9b81efbfd61ce44a2045a1f32bf45f02566d059e66db:0

value
8688713
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63a3113bdf6e5ec1b9b94e08b8ba7237d80de8fc OP_EQUALVERIFY OP_CHECKSIG
address
1A5qF7DhhKxZqiyWhRL11oJdyFEytFWDya
transaction
5bba8d4b9289f64db3ac9b81efbfd61ce44a2045a1f32bf45f02566d059e66db
spent
true